With technical precision and elegance, nature has built a dynamic structure of plants and trees and the sounds of birds and animals. Forest life is charged. Undulating patterns of intersecting roots form intricate mazes as crisscrossing branches and tree trunks arc towards the sun with grace and fury.
Evening shadow patterns, move gently to their own rhythms, flow silently into the rivers of the woods. Shapes form, disappear and reshape, adapting and reacting to whatever happens.
Natural survival is non-linear. As industrial elements batter and beat nature to its core, there is an untamable counter force that never rests. The winds and waters of time will find and nourish new life from organisms buried deep in the earth and nourish them into something new and miraculous that is the flow of life everlasting.
